Instructions to make Teriyaki Sauce:
  1. In a small saucepan whisk together the brown sugar, soy sauce, pineapple juice, garlic, salt, and pepper.
  2. In a small dish on the side whisk together corn starch and water until smooth.
  3. Slowly whisk corn starch mixture into sauce in pan.
  4. Bring sauce to a boil until it just starts to thicken.
  5. Remove from heat and reserve about 1/4 for basting later.
  6. Add teriyaki to the meat you are marinating and chill in ref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before cooking.
